Company Overview
VENTES is now working with a fast-growing, innovative company revolutionizing online inventory management and acquisition in a dynamic industry . We are seeking a dedicated Business Operations Associate to join our team, ensuring seamless delivery and management of inventory to meet customer and operational demands.
Job Summary
As a Business Operations Associate, you will be a key player in our Business Operations team , focusing on the efficient execution of inventory acquisition and fulfillment processes . You will coordinate with remote teams, acquire inventory, manage order processing, and ensure timely and accurate delivery of inventory. This role requires a tech-savvy individual with a keen eye for detail, a passion for gaming, and the ability to thrive in a high-energy environment.
Key Responsibilities
Inventory Management
- Leverage proprietary technology and strategies to purchase inventory in real-time with precision
- Perform routine checks to verify accuracy, condition, and categorization of acquired inventory
- Ensure prompt processing and cataloging of inventory to meet tight operational deadlines Order Fulfillment
- Oversee end-to-end order fulfillment from receiving acquisition tickets to ensuring accurate and timely delivery
- Coordinate with remote teams and external partners to resolve fulfillment issues and maintain smooth operations
- Utilize inventory management tools and software to streamline fulfillment processes and maintain data accuracy Process Optimization
- Identify inefficiencies or friction points within the fulfillment workflow
- Suggest improvements to enhance accuracy, speed, or scalability
- Collaborate with operations team to test and implement approved changes
- Execute company goals, track KPIs, and refine strategies for continuous improvement Required Qualifications Education & Experience ● Bachelor's degree in Technology, Computer Science, Business, Supply Chain, Logistics, or related field
- 0-3 years of experience in fast-paced environment, preferably in fulfillment, logistics, or inventory management
- Experience with remote team coordination Technical Skills
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el
- Ability to quickly learn and adapt to new inventory or fulfillment software
- Comfortable utilizing technology to track performance and optimize operations Core Competencies
- Exceptional organizational skills and meticulous attention to detail, especially in high-pressure settings
- Strong leadership skills with ability to drive initiatives from start to finish
- Experience managing people and leading operational improvements
- Proven ability to manage multiple operational tasks simultaneously while meeting deadlines
- Strong problem-solving skills with ability to identify issues proactively and suggest data-informed solutions Communication
- Fluent in English (bilingual candidates preferred)
- Strong written and verbal communication for coordination with internal teams, external vendors, and remote colleagues
- Ability to escalate issues effectively and document procedures Personal Attributes
- Ability to prioritize and perform effectively in fast-evolving, dynamic environments
- Quick decision-making capabilities
- Enthusiasm for gaming culture and trends with understanding of the gaming industry Preferred Qualifications
- Experience with inventory management or e-commerce fulfillment systems
- Familiarity with gaming-related products or platforms
- Additional experience in process improvement initiatives Job Details
